Transaction 23a010391b49f3374cc0eb27cac567e35d1f8c2dfc047b91eb89af1ea55e4a6f

1 Input
2 Outputs
  • 23a010391b49f3374cc0eb27cac567e35d1f8c2dfc047b91eb89af1ea55e4a6f:0
  • value  426957
    address  17JNfCP5C5R8ReeLGfhFkFhEFgmrfwggjr
  • 23a010391b49f3374cc0eb27cac567e35d1f8c2dfc047b91eb89af1ea55e4a6f:1
  • value  550000
    address  373X1Hczh7nn3KNFhaaep95Vho3z2kz3TW